The images are organized in zipped files grouped by survey line. The SQUID-5 records images in the Tagged Image File Format format to maintain the highest resolution and bit depth. Each image includes Exchangeable Image File (EXIF) metadata, containing Global navigation satellite system (GNSS) date, time, latitude, longitude, and altitude of the GNSS antenna mounted on the towed surface vehicle, copyright, keywords, and other fields. Purpose: The underwater images and associated location data were collected to provide high-resolution elevation data and precisely co-registered, full-color orthomosaic base maps for use in environmental assessment and monitoring of the coral reef and surrounding seafloor habitat. Additionally, the data were collected to evaluate their potential to improve USGS scientific efforts including seafloor elevation and stability modeling, and small-scale hydrodynamic flow modeling. Note that the accuracy of the positions in the image EXIF headers are GNSS antenna positions and are limited to six decimal places, whereas the positions in the accompanying navigation file (SQUID5_LKR_2021_Image_Locations.txt) are accurate to ten decimal places and are therefore highly recommended for use in SfM processing to produce the highest quality derived products. Logical_Consistency_Report: All data fall within expected ranges. Completeness_Report: One of the five SQUID-5 cameras suffered a focusing problem from the beginning of the survey. The images from that camera (CAM30) were discarded and all derived products were constructed using images from the remaining 4 cameras. The image-collection frequency was 1 Hz, and GNSS positions were recorded at 10 Hz. Image-gain settings were adjusted as needed depending on water depth and lighting conditions. Aperture and shutter speed were consistent for each group of images at a study site. Image files were named programmatically with the last two digits of the camera's serial number, a 14-digit UTC datetime value formatted as yyyymmddhhmmss, thousandths of seconds, and the sequential image number for that camera. For example, 'CAM13-20210717163118_000-330.tif' indicates camera 13, July 17, 2021, 16:31:18.000 (UTC), collection event number 330 of the survey line. The SQUID-5 trajectories, in combination with precisely recorded image capture event times, are used to generate SQUID-5 GNSS antenna positions at the moment of each image capture in the accompanying navigation file (SQUID5_LKR_2021_Image_Locations.txt). The positions in the SQUID-5 navigation file represent the position of the SQUID-5 GNSS antenna reference point (ARP), not the position of the cameras or features imaged. To determine actual image positions, photogrammetric software such as Agisoft Metashape can be used to apply the lever arm offsets (in the camera frame of reference) from the GNSS antenna reference point to the camera lens. Using this method the following values for each camera were calculated for x,y,z in units of meters. Camera 13, 0.028 m(x), 0.016 m(y), 0.822 m(z); Camera 39, 0.274 m(x), -0.106 m(y), 0.912 m(z); Camera 75, 0.128 m(x), 0.562 m(y), 0.741 m(z); Camera 82, -0.015 m(x), -0.570 m(y), 0.765 m(z). To extract the information from the image headers using ExifTool, the following command can be used (tested with ExifTool version 11.88): exiftool -csv -f -filename -GPSDateStamp -GPSTimeStamp -GPSLongitude -GPSLatitude -GPSAltitude -n -Artist -Credit -comment -keywords -Caption -Copyright -CopyrightNotice -Caption-Abstract -ImageDescription directoryname/*.tif > out.csv The -csv flag writes the information out in a comma-delimited format. The -n option formats the latitude, longitude, and altitude as signed decimal values. Note that the altitude is referenced to the NAD83 (2011) ellipsoid and are all negative for this dataset. CAUTION: Without the -n option, the command may return the absolute value of the altitude. Images are sorted by survey line number and stored within zip files to limit the file sizes.
